Story Structure — 6 Plot Phases

A Miser in London

Eshaan mistreats his employees, rejects a family invitation, and responds harshly to strangers and local people. His cruelty culminates in a confrontation with a nearby choir and the appearance of Marley's face.

Chains at Midnight

Marley warns Eshaan that he will suffer after death unless he changes. The warning introduces the supernatural journey and its moral stakes.

The Wounds of the Past

The Past spirit reveals Eshaan's displacement from Uganda, his father's death, his experience of hate crime, and the choices that destroyed his love and abandoned his former employer.

Consequences Among the Living

The Present spirit shows Eshaan how others view him and reveals the serious illness affecting Bob's family. Eshaan's attempt to excuse his actions is rejected.

A Future Without Mercy

Eshaan witnesses his lonely funeral and the death of Tim. Faced with the consequences of continued selfishness, he promises to reform.

Christmas Restitution

Eshaan wakes transformed and begins repairing the harm he caused through charity, apologies, fair treatment, and medical support. He ends by returning to Uganda and reconnecting with his past.

Story Breakdown

In contemporary London, miserly British-Indian businessman Eshan Sood is compelled by three ghosts to reflect on his life and to consider the needs of those around him.

Directed by

Gurinder Chadha
